服务器运行缓慢,如何解决?
在当今的信息化时代,服务器的运行速度与稳定性对于企业来说显得尤为重要。然而在实际操作过程中,服务器缓慢的情况会显得比较常见。在这篇文章中,我们将从四个方面出发,探讨如何解决服务器运行缓慢的问题。
1、硬件方面
服务器硬件方面的问题是引发服务器缓慢的主要原因之一。常见的硬件问题包括CPU、内存、硬盘、网卡等方面的问题。这些问题解决起来需要有一定的专业知识,通常需要联系专业维修人员对服务器进行故障排查。具体而言,CPU负载过高是导致服务器缓慢的主要原因之一。当CPU的负载长时间超过网卡的处理能力时,服务器就会因为处理不过来,导致缓慢。对此,我们可以降低网卡的速度,或者使用更具有优势的CPU。此外,应适时地清洗设备内部以保持散热良好,也可以采取设置CPU限制等方式来进行处理。
解决内存问题的方法有很多。如果服务器的内存容量不足,可以通过添加内存来提高服务器的性能。此外,还可以加快内存速度来提高服务器整体的运行速度。
硬盘容量以及质量等问题也会影响服务器的性能。网站的总数据量增长越多,需要的硬盘存储空间就会越大。在这种情况下,购买大容量的硬盘或者使用SSD硬盘来提高数据的读取速度是非常有必要的。
2、软件方面
服务器软件的问题可能会导致服务器在处理多个请求时出现缓慢。要排除这些问题,我们可以对服务器上的软件进行更新,修复错误或修复安全漏洞。为了确保服务器能够顺畅运行,可以使用类似于Nginx、Apache等Web服务器软件,并进行合理的配置。此外,我们还可以使用缓存软件或其他性能提升工具来帮助服务器运行得更加流畅。例如,使用Memcached作为缓存服务器,配置本地缓存可以有效提高网站对于高负载的承载能力。
衡量一个服务器软件运行的效果的时候,我们需要根据实际业务场景及其对于服务器的负载进行匹配,采用相应合适的优化方案进行处理。
3、网络方面
在服务器运行缓慢的情况下,网络问题是另一个值得考虑的因素。网络质量差、设备损坏等问题可以让企业服务器的响应变得比较缓慢。为了保持稳定的网络质量,我们可以考虑使用更为优秀的网络设备,例如使用高性能的网络交换机。同时,也可以适当进行限速,以减轻服务器压力。此外,针对一些特殊的流量,我们也可以使用防火墙来限制其进入服务器。网络结构保持完善,可以进一步提高服务器的运行效率。
另外,我们需要考虑异地备份,确保同时维护备份系统和业务系统。如此能迅速择优切换故障的业务系统,因为网络抖动导致服务中断的可能性是存在的,故障恢复时间较长,降低了系统的稳定性。
4、系统优化
系统优化方面的问题也可能导致服务器缓慢,包括进程数过多、启动项过多等。这些问题都可以通过手动或自动优化来解决。对于进程数过多的问题,我们可以使用任务管理器等工具关闭不必要的进程。使用數據庫出图,使其压缩镜像、尽量去掉不必要的索引是极为重要的。此外,我们还可以通过限制进程数或优化启动项数量来帮助服务器恢复正常运行状态。
系统优化还包括一些常规操作。例如,使用合适的防病毒软件,定期清理服务器中不必要的文件,避免过多的碎片或不必要的文件影响系统运行速度。
综上所述,服务器的运行速度和稳定性对企业来说非常重要。如果服务器出现缓慢的情况,我们可以从硬件方面、软件方面、网络方面以及系统优化方面进行排查。通过对服务器的操作进行全方位的优化,可以帮助企业保持高效、稳定的运行状态。
归纳总结,排除服务器缓慢问题已成为保障服务器运行性能稳定的关键,其解决啥需要我们全局性的考虑,包括提高硬件设备效能以及减轻负担,提升软件配置和优化,保证原有网络稳定度以及做好系统优化这四个方面,具体如上述使整体运营效率得到提高,降低错误以及不必要的中断次数。
扫描二维码推送至手机访问。
版权声明:本文由ntptimeserver.com原创发布,如需转载请注明出处。